Comedies are definitely one of the most popular genres on Netflix and there’s definitely no shortage of them. Two of the most recent additions to the Netflix comedy library are “Between Two Ferns: The Movie” and “Dolemite Is My Name”.<\/p>\n
“Between Two Ferns: The Movie” is a Netflix Original movie version of the popular web series of the same name. The movie is directed by Scott Aukerman and stars Zach Galifianakis. If you’re a fan of the show, then you’ll definitely want to check out the movie.<\/p>\n
“Dolemite Is My Name” is another recent addition to the Netflix comedy library. The movie stars Eddie Murphy as Rudy Ray Moore, a real-life comedian and singer who rose to fame in the 1970s. The movie is definitely worth a watch if you’re a fan of Eddie Murphy or ’70s comedy.<\/p>\n
